The ES Windows V76 Swing Door is a side-hinged European uPVC door (puerta abatible = casement / swing door) built on the entry-tier Series 76 ("Elite") system, with a 3-inch frame depth and a 5-13/16-inch sight line. It provides comfortable indoor-outdoor access without compromising security, fluidly connecting interior living spaces to patios and gardens. The unit uses multipoint locking hardware, is engineered for 1-3/16-inch laminated-insulating, single- or double-insulating glass, and is stated to comply with ADA and FHA accessibility standards. As published it is an energy-positioned vinyl product with no design-pressure rating or Florida Product Approval.
